Abstract

We study the problem of existence of surfaces in ℝ^3 parametrized on the sphere S^2 with prescribed mean curvature H in the perturbative case, i.e. for H = H0 + εH1, where H0 is a nonzero constant, H1 is a C^2 function and ε is a small perturbation parameter.
